Output 52ee313929eee6f93c01592497be5eafabba01c80e2aa4567486d57540c50425:4

value
630243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f22548958965373aa9c6477582ad69ff4036b0 OP_EQUAL
address
3DuFsdZQCxp8J8SuyEGgib9JjfjaGNwr1D
transaction
52ee313929eee6f93c01592497be5eafabba01c80e2aa4567486d57540c50425
spent
true